I've just been out for a drive to try to gather some facts, and this is what I can add.
1. I can hear it in all gears, and at all speeds - from a crawl to at least 60mph, which is the fastest I can go on the roads around here.
2. It's definitely related to acceleration, either fast or slow acceleration. It's just about possible to drive at a careful, steady pace without hearing anything, but if I then give it a fraction more gas then I hear it again. If I let off the gas, it immediately stops.
3. If I stop and put the car in neutral then it's much, much less - only if I rev it quite a lot do I hear anything, and it's far less than when the car's in gear.
4. I don't hear anything when the hood's down, but then again it is pretty quiet so that may be a red herring. However, I **can** hear that the right-hand air intake is much louder than the left-hand one. In fact, it sounds like a vacuum cleaner, whereas the other one is very quiet. I don't know if that's significant.
